  1. What is a Julian Day Number?
    The Julian Day Number (JDN) counts the days elapsed since noon on January 1, 4713 BCE, in the proleptic Julian calendar, used widely in astronomy.
  2. What’s the purpose of a JDN?
    It simplifies calculating time intervals between dates, especially for scientific and historical purposes, by providing a single numeric value.
